Then there was the claim by Bourla that Pfizer’s shot was 100 percent effective in preventing COVID among a sample of 800 South Africans.

Sounds too good to be true, right? Well, yes. Sort of.

The company revised its vaccine’s effectiveness to 91 percent, based on a larger sample size and a longer test period, Aljazeera reported.

But then came the omicron variant. Against it, Pfizer’s shot was determined to be 30 percent effective, according to an analysis of 78,000 people in South Africa, NPR said.

Another study of blood plasma from just 12 people in South African showed the Pfizer shot’s omicron effectiveness may have been as low as 23 percent, Time reported.
